Why a Pull Behind Lawn Spreader Is Necessary

I have found that a pull behind lawn spreader makes lawn care much easier and more effective. When I try to spread seed, fertilizer, or even ice melt by hand, it is hard to keep the coverage even. With a pull behind spreader, I can attach it to my lawn tractor or riding mower and cover a large area quickly without missing spots. That saves me time and gives my lawn a more uniform look.

My experience has also shown me that this tool helps me use products more efficiently. Instead of wasting seed or fertilizer in some areas and underapplying in others, the spreader distributes everything at a steady rate. This means my grass grows healthier, and I do not have to redo sections of the yard later. It also reduces the physical strain on me, especially when I am working on a bigger lawn.

I also like that a pull behind lawn spreader is useful in more than one season. I can use it for grass seed in the spring, fertilizer in the growing season, and salt or ice melt in the winter. For me, that versatility makes it a necessary tool rather than just an extra piece of equipment.

My Buying Guides on Pull Behind Lawn Spreader

What I Look for First

When I shop for a pull behind lawn spreader, I start by thinking about the size of my yard and the kind of work I need it to do. I want a spreader that can handle grass seed, fertilizer, and even ice melt if I need it. The first thing I check is whether it will attach easily to my lawn tractor or ATV, because I don’t want to waste time struggling with setup.

Spreader Capacity

One of the biggest things I pay attention to is hopper capacity. If I have a larger yard, I prefer a model with a bigger hopper so I can cover more ground without stopping to refill. For smaller lawns, I can get by with a lighter, more compact spreader. I always try to match the capacity to my property size so my work feels efficient.

Build Quality and Materials

I like a spreader that feels sturdy and well-built. A steel frame can be strong, but I also look for rust-resistant parts because I know lawn equipment gets exposed to moisture. If the hopper is made from durable plastic, that can be a plus too, since it may resist corrosion and be easier to clean.

Spread Pattern and Accuracy

I want even coverage every time I use my spreader. Uneven spreading can waste product and leave my lawn looking patchy. That’s why I look for adjustable settings and a reliable spread pattern. A good pull behind spreader should give me control over how much material is released and where it goes.

Wheel Size and Terrain Handling

My yard isn’t always perfectly smooth, so I check the wheel size and tread. Larger wheels usually roll better over rough ground, slopes, and uneven areas. If the wheels are too small or flimsy, I know I’ll have a harder time pulling it around the yard.

Ease of Use

I prefer a spreader that is simple to assemble, fill, and operate. Features like a comfortable tow hitch, easy flow control, and accessible hopper opening make a big difference in my experience. If I can use it without constantly stopping to make adjustments, that’s a big win for me.

Maintenance and Cleaning

After each use, I want cleanup to be quick and easy. Fertilizer and seed can leave residue behind, so I look for a design that I can rinse out without much trouble. I also like models with fewer hard-to-reach spots, since that makes maintenance much less frustrating.

Price and Value

I always compare price with the features I’m getting. A cheaper spreader might save money upfront, but if it breaks easily or spreads unevenly, it may cost me more in the long run. I try to find the best balance between durability, performance, and cost so I feel good about my purchase.
